How to Dress for Winter in Levi, Lapland
Your complete guide to staying warm in Arctic conditions
Levi's winter offers unforgettable experiences, but proper clothing is key to an enjoyable holiday. Temperatures can range from a few degrees below zero to -35°C. This guide will help you dress appropriately for every situation.
Winter Temperatures in Levi
Levi's winter season runs from November to April. Typical temperatures:
November–December
-5°C – -20°C
Polar night, limited daylight
January–February
-15°C – -35°C
Coldest months
March–April
-10°C – +5°C
Spring sun warms up
The Layering System
Layering is the most effective way to stay warm. Three layers keep you dry and warm:
Base Layer (next to skin)
- •Merino wool is the best choice – warms even when wet
- •Synthetic technical fabrics also work well
- •Avoid cotton – it stays damp and cools you down
Mid Layer (insulation)
- •Fleece jacket or pullover
- •Down vest or jacket for extreme cold
- •Wool sweater as a traditional option
Outer Layer (protection)
- •Wind and waterproof shell jacket
- •Breathable material prevents sweating
- •Ski suits and ski wear work great
Essential Winter Accessories
Headwear and Face Protection
- •Warm beanie that covers your ears
- •Neck gaiter or balaclava for face
- •Ski goggles protect from wind and sun
Gloves and Mittens
- •Mittens are warmer than gloves
- •Two-layer system: thin liner gloves + thick mittens
- •Heated gloves for -25°C and colder
Footwear
- •Insulated winter boots (rated to -30°C)
- •Studded or grip soles for ice
- •Wool or thermal socks
- •Avoid tight shoes – air around feet provides warmth
Dressing for Different Activities
Skiing and Snowboarding
Technical ski wear, helmet, goggles, warm gloves. Mid layer shouldn't be too thick as sweating will cool you down.
Snowmobile Safari
Safari operators usually provide warm overalls and helmets. Still bring your own wool socks and thermal base layers.
Aurora Hunting
Standing still means you need maximum warmth. Thick down jacket, insulated pants, chemical hand and toe warmers.
Cross-Country Skiing and Walking
Lighter clothing as movement generates heat. Breathable materials are essential.
Where to Get Gear in Levi
You don't need to bring everything. Levi has excellent rental services:
- •Lappset Rental – winter clothing and equipment
- •Levi Ski Resort – skiing equipment
- •Safari operators – thermal gear included with safaris
💡 Our tip: Rent heavy gear locally and bring quality base layers from home.
